The Data Analyst will be responsible for delivering timely, trusted, and actionable insights that support strategic decision-making and operational excellence. The role will also contribute significantly to advancing the organization's analytics maturity by empowering business users to adopt self-service data platforms, generate insights independently, and cultivate a decentralized, data-informed culture supported by adaptive data governance.
This position is essential in bridging the gap between raw data and business outcomes - both through hands-on analysis and by enabling others to do the same.
Responsibilities
Self-Service Training & Co-Building Dashboards
- Deliver structured training programs to empower citizen developers in self-service analytics using Power BI. Facilitate co-building of interactive, trusted dashboards and leverage Microsoft Fabric for scalable deployment and governance.
Business Metrics Documentation
- Develop and maintain well-defined business metrics, KPIs, and terminology within shared catalogs or semantic layers to ensure alignment, consistency, and transparency across teams.
Insight Summaries & Performance Reporting
- Prepare periodic performance summaries, trend analyses, and insight reports that translate complex data into clear, actionable business recommendations.
Enablement & Education Materials
- Create and maintain training content, enablement guides, and user education sessions to drive sustained analytics adoption and data literacy across the organization.
Business Partnering
- Collaborate with business stakeholders to understand priorities, align analytics initiatives with strategic objectives, and ensure that insights directly support operational and commercial outcomes.
